Output 80c19cc4fb6e067b495156673c72654aefaf9d5cfed08e573be1fe70b4d9fc90:0

value
3673065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2367359cfbae67e817228b54027ba390801ee792 OP_EQUAL
address
34vDDNg4n8Pm1eb1fkdGGR55ZzboJErEFA
transaction
80c19cc4fb6e067b495156673c72654aefaf9d5cfed08e573be1fe70b4d9fc90
confirmations
112700
spent
true